Female infertility is a common reproductive health condition
that affects millions of women worldwide. It occurs when a
woman experiences difficulty in conceiving due to issues with
ovulation, hormonal balance, fallopian tubes, uterus, or

Female infertility can occur due to several conditions such as ovulation disorders (like PCOS), hormonal imbalances, blocked or damaged fallopian tubes, endometriosis, uterine abnormalities, or age-related decline in egg quality. Lifestyle factors including stress, obesity, smoking, and excessive alcohol consumption can also impact fertility. Identifying the exact cause is essential to determine the most effective treatment and improve the chances of conception.
Many women with infertility do not show obvious symptoms. However, irregular menstrual cycles, very heavy or very light periods, pain during menstruation or intercourse, hormonal imbalance signs (such as acne or excessive hair growth), and sudden weight changes may indicate fertility issues. The most common symptom is the inability to conceive even after 6–12 months of regular, unprotected sex.
